Java hashmap rehash performance
Web8 apr. 2024 · *Java is a simple programing language. *Writing, compilation and debugging a program is very easy in java. *It helps to create reusable code. 2.Why are we go for java? *It is a platform ... Web7 nov. 2024 · HashMap implementation in Java provides constant-time performance O (1) for get () and put () methods in the ideal case when the Hash function distributes the …
Java hashmap rehash performance
Did you know?
Web27 iun. 2024 · A quick and practical introduction to HashMap performance optimization. HashMap‘s optimistic constant time of element retrieval (O(1)) comes from the power of … Why do we need a HashMap? The simple reason is performance. If we want to find … The better the hashing algorithm that we use to compute hash codes, the better … As the name suggests, Comparable is an interface defining a strategy of …
Web14 apr. 2024 · 1、HashMap线程不安全原因:. 原因:. JDK1.7 中,由于多线程对HashMap进行扩容,调用了HashMap#transfer (),具体原因:某个线程执行过程中, … Web1 apr. 2015 · 之前已经提过,在获取HashMap的元素时,基本分两步:. 首先根据hashCode ()做hash,然后确定bucket的index;. 如果bucket的节点的key不是我们需要的,则通过keys.equals ()在链中找。. 在Java 8之前的实现中是用链表解决冲突的,在产生碰撞的情况下,进行get时,两步的时间 ...
Web16 nov. 2024 · 1. Internal Data Structure. The HashMap is a Hash table based implementation of the Map interface. A hash table uses a hash function to compute an index, also called a hash code, into an array of buckets or slots, from which the desired value can be found.During lookup, the supplied key is hashed, and the resulting hash … Web4. I recently learned about the rolling hash data structure, and basically one of its prime uses to searching for a substring within a string. Here are some advantages that I noticed: Comparing two strings can be expensive so this should be avoided if possible. Hashing the strings and comparing the hashes is generally much faster than comparing ...
Web11 apr. 2024 · PS : 大家可能对HashMap底层的一些东西忘了,up将图放下面 : 而Hashtable对于临界值的判断条件却是——如果当前集合中元素的个数大于等于(达到或 …
WebHash table based implementation of the Map interface. This implementation provides all of the optional map operations, and permits null values and the null key. (The HashMap … food safety certification mahttp://learningsolo.com/java-hashmap-implementation-and-performance/ electra bicycle company gmbhWeb11 apr. 2024 · HashMap. HashMap is a data structure that stores key-value pairs in a hash table. It allows you to access the values based on the keys, and it guarantees constant … electrabike.com supportWeb8 apr. 2024 · Creating a HashSet in Java. In order to create a Java HashSet developers must import first the java.util.HashSet package. There are four ways to create a HashSet … electra beckhamWeb17 iun. 2024 · As a result, each hashmap key is stored in a separate bucket, which improves the performance by ‘n’ times for storing the keys, and you can see that the … food safety certification near meWeb12 apr. 2024 · How to store hashmap so that it can be retained it value after a device reboot? April 12, 2024 by Tarik Billa serialize your hashmap object before restarting and deserialize it after restart… electra beckum pk200 table sawWeb13 apr. 2024 · Android Engineer at Paymob. Simply, A HashMap is a data structure that allows us to store key-value pairs, where keys should be unique, and if you try to insert … electra bfzu63we